Regular Property Inspections

One of the key ways property management ensures a property stays well-maintained is through regular inspections. These inspections allow managers to identify issues before they become costly problems. For example, minor plumbing leaks or electrical issues can be fixed early, preventing damage to the property and reducing repair costs. Property management teams often follow a routine schedule for inspections, covering both the interior and exterior of the property, ensuring that everything is in proper working condition.

Efficient Maintenance and Repairs

Maintenance and repairs are essential to keeping a property in top shape. Property management services coordinate all types of maintenance, including plumbing, electrical, HVAC, and landscaping. They also work with trusted contractors to ensure repairs are completed quickly and efficiently. By handling maintenance proactively, property managers prevent small problems from becoming larger issues that can affect the property’s value. Tenants also benefit from a well-maintained property, leading to higher satisfaction and longer tenancy.

Timely Upgrades and Renovations

A property’s value can decline if it becomes outdated. Property management professionals recommend timely upgrades and renovations to maintain appeal and functionality. These may include repainting walls, updating kitchens and bathrooms, or improving outdoor spaces. By staying on top of necessary improvements, property management helps keep your property competitive in the market. This ensures that both tenants and potential buyers see your property as a desirable place to live or invest in.

Managing Tenants and Lease Agreements

Another important aspect of property management is handling tenants and lease agreements. Property managers screen tenants carefully, ensuring that responsible and reliable individuals occupy your property. They also address tenant concerns promptly, such as repair requests or complaints. This proactive approach helps prevent damage caused by neglect or improper use of the property. A well-managed tenant relationship ensures that the property remains in excellent condition while minimizing risks for the owner.

Financial Oversight and Budgeting

Property management is not just about physical maintenance; it also involves financial planning. Property managers track maintenance expenses, set budgets for repairs, and plan for future upgrades. By keeping a close eye on finances, they ensure that the property remains financially healthy and that funds are available for necessary maintenance. This careful oversight helps prevent unexpected costs and ensures that your property remains profitable over time.

Compliance with Legal and Safety Standards

Maintaining a property also requires compliance with local laws and safety regulations. Property management professionals stay informed about building codes, safety standards, and landlord-tenant laws. They ensure that your property meets all legal requirements, reducing the risk of fines or legal issues. Compliance also protects tenants and enhances the reputation of your property, showing that it is safe and well-cared for.
